Johann Martin Bernigeroth (1713 Leipzig - 1767 ibid.) after David Hoyer (1667 Auerswalde - 1720 Leipzig): Frontal bust portrait of the jurist Georg Beyer (1665 Leipzig - 1714 Wittenberg) in an oval frame with fictitious inscription in the base, 18th century, Copper engraving

Technique: Copper engraving on Paper

Inscription: Signed on the left below with "D. Hoyer pinx." and on the right with "Bernigeroth Sc.

Date: 18th century

Description: On the base the fictitious Latin inscription with the sitter's name "GEORGIVS BEYERVS J. V. D.".
